 The Core Ignition Drop, which started the rewards claim on June 10, 2024, allows Coretoshis (Core Community) to unlock incentives for their contributions and engagement in the Core Blockchain. The Incentives claimed by the participating community are based on their activities up from the day they join the program until the snapshot is taken. In this article, I will discuss how to participate in the Core Ignition Drop, its benefits, and more. What is Core Ignition? Core ignition is an incentive program developed by the Core Foundation to jumpstart the growth of the DeFi ecosystem on Core Blockchain, the program started on March 11th, 2024, and will continue for six months, providing ample time for users to participate and reap the benefits, rewarding the community for their contributions to the network. Presidency: Nigeria and China to sign MOU on ICT worth $328 Million




Nigerian President Muhammadu Buhari
Nigerian President, Muhammadu Buhari arrived in Beijing on Saturday, for a 6-day official visit which includes attending the 7th Summit of the Forum on China-Africa Cooperation (FOCAC) holding September 3-4, 2018.

Presidency disclosed that Nigeria and China are set to sign the National Information and Communication Technology Infrastructure Backbone Phase 11 (NICTIB 11) between Galaxy Backbone Limited and Huawei Technologies Limited (HUAWEI) at the cost of $328 million facilities provided by the Chinese EXIM Bank.

Garba Shehu, Senior Special Assistant on Media and Publicity, said President Muhammadu Buhari and his Chinese counterpart, Xi Jinping, will witness the signing.

Shehu explained that the bank facility is for the development of NICTIB 11 project which is consistent with the current administration's commitment to incorporating the development of ICT into national strategic planning under the National Economic Recovery and Growth Plan (ERGP).

Also, President Buhari and President Jinping will also witness the signing of the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) on one Belt One Road Initiative (OBOR).

It was recorded that Jinping had in 2013 proposed the OBOR initiative of building the Silk Road Economic Belt and the 21st-Century Maritime Silk Road, with a view to integrating the development strategies of partner countries.

According to Presidential Media Aide, Nigerian delegation during the High-Level Dialogue between the Chinese government and African Leaders and Business representatives on the margins of FOCAC, is expected to sign no fewer than 25 MOUs, including those proposed by the Nigerian Investment Promotion Commission (NIPC), Nigeria National Petroleum Corporation (NNPC), and Nigerian Association of Chambers of Commerce, Industry, Mines and Agriculture (NACCIMa).
